Top Remote Platforms to Watch in 2026

  • GCP & AWS Foundations: Companies prioritise cloud-native services for resilience.
  • Kubernetes & Docker Orchestration: Micro‑services thrive on containerised solutions.
  • Observability Toolchains: Prometheus, Grafana, and ELK stacks dominate monitoring.
  • Infrastructure as Code: Terraform, Pulumi, and Ansible automate deployments.
  • Security‑First Practices: IaC scanning, runtime protection, and compliance frameworks.

How to Land a Remote Platform Engineer Role

  1. Polish Your Online Presence: Update GitHub, LinkedIn, and personal website to showcase projects, CI/CD pipelines, and architecture diagrams.
  2. Target Relevant Job Boards: Sites like Stack Overflow Jobs, Remote OK, and We Work Remotely feature Liverpool‑based gigs.
  3. Specialise in Niche Skills: Cyber‑security, multi‑region failover, or real‑time data streaming can set you apart.
  4. Prepare for Technical Interviews: Mock questions on architecture patterns, scalability, and disaster recovery are essential.
  5. Network in Local Communities: Join Liverpool tech meetups, hackathons, and virtual roundtables to build connections.

Salary Expectations and Career Growth

Remote platform engineers in Liverpool typically earn between £45,000 and £70,000 per annum, aligning with national averages for similar roles. Strong candidates with proven multi‑region deployment experience can command senior or lead positions that surpass £80,000. Career progression often leads to architecture or engineering management within 3–5 years.
